What is Ferrari’s “legitimate interest”?

joeblogsf1

There are reports today that Ferrari will not be able to use its veto against the proposed dual-engine regulation in 2017 (if indeed the proposal ever gets beyond the chattering stage), on the basis that the independently-supplied engine is not against Ferrari’s interest.
